SUBROUTINE SB08GD( N, M, P, A, LDA, B, LDB, C, LDC, D, LDD, BR,
     $                   LDBR, DR, LDDR, IWORK, DWORK, INFO )
C
C     PURPOSE
C
C     To construct the state-space representation for the system
C     G = (A,B,C,D) from the factors Q = (AQR,BQ,CQR,DQ) and
C     R = (AQR,BR,CQR,DR) of its left coprime factorization
C                   -1
C              G = R  * Q,
C
C     where G, Q and R are the corresponding transfer-function matrices.
C

C     METHOD
C
C     The subroutine computes the matrices of the state-space
C     representation G = (A,B,C,D) by using the formulas:
C
C                      -1              -1
C     A = AQR - BR * DR  * CQR,  C = DR  * CQR,
C                      -1              -1
C     B = BQ  - BR * DR  * DQ,   D = DR  * DQ.
